Argan oil, also known as "liquid gold" has become a favorite in the skincare industry due to its wide array of benefits. Derived from the kernels of the argan tree (Argania spinosa), which is indigenous to Morocco, this valuable oil is rich in essential nutrients and offers a natural solution for various skin concerns. In this comprehensive article, we will delve into the many skin benefits of applying argan oil topically.

Rich in Vitamins

One key reason argan oil is so beneficial for the skin is its high vitamin content. Argan oil is particularly rich in vitamins E and A. These essential vitamins play a crucial role in maintaining skin health.

Tocopherol

Vitamin E is a critical nutrient for healthy skin. It acts as a powerful antioxidant, shielding the skin from oxidative damage. Vitamin E also aids in maintaining the skin's moisture barrier, preventing excessive dryness and keeping the skin hydrated.

Retinoic Acid

This vitamin aids in re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. It also assists the production of collagen, crucial for maintaining the skin's elasticity and firmness.

Nourishing Fatty Acids

Argan oil is also rich in essential fatty acids, such as omega-3, omega-6, and omega-9. These fatty acids are essential in preserving the skin's natural protective barrier and locking in moisture.

Omega-3 Fatty Acids

Linolenic acid are recognized for their anti-inflammatory properties. They help soothe irritated and inflamed skin. For those with sensitive or acne-prone complexions, argan oil offers significant benefits.

Linoleic Acid

Omega-6 fatty acids play a key role in maintaining the skin's barrier function. These acids help prevent moisture loss and maintain skin hydration. Additionally, linoleic acid is known to help reduce acne by regulating sebum production.

Omega-9 Fatty Acids

Oleic acid offer nourishment and hydration to the skin. These acids are also known to enhance the absorption of other beneficial compounds in skincare products.

Anti-Aging Properties

Argan oil is renowned for its anti-aging properties. Consistent application of this oil can significantly reduce the visibility of fine lines, wrinkles, and age spots.

Boosts Collagen Production

Previously mentioned, this oil includes vitamin A, which stimulates collagen production. Increased collagen levels lead to firmer, more elastic skin. It lessens the visibility of fine lines and wrinkles, making the skin look.

Reduces Hyperpigmentation

Vitamin A found in argan oil helps fade dark spots and hyperpigmentation. Regular application of the oil can result in a more even skin tone and brighter overall complexion.

Improves Skin Texture

This oil also aids in improving skin texture. It promotes skin cell turnover, leading to smoother and more refined skin. Additionally, the hydrating properties of the oil help the skin stay soft and supple.

Moisturizing and Hydrating

One of the key benefits of argan oil is its capacity to deeply moisturize and hydrate the skin. Its lightweight texture enables easy absorption without leaving any greasy feeling.

Locks in Moisture

The essential fatty acids in argan oil help lock in moisture, preventing skin dryness and keeping the skin hydrated. This makes argan oil an excellent choice for individuals with dry, dehydrated skin.

Barrier Reinforcement

By strengthening the skin's natural barrier, argan oil aids in preventing moisture depletion and protecting against environmental aggressors. This is particularly beneficial for those with sensitive skin.

Healing Properties

Another notable benefit of argan oil is its healing capabilities. Due to its rich content of vitamins and fatty acids helps repair damaged skin and promote healing.

Scar Reduction

Vitamin A and fatty acids present in argan oil assist in reducing the appearance of scars, including acne scars and surgical scars. Regular application of the oil can result in less visible, smoother scars.

Inflammation Relief

Anti-inflammatory properties of argan oil aid in soothing irritated and inflamed skin. This makes it an excellent choice for individuals with conditions such as eczema, psoriasis, and rosacea.
